Apte Sanskrit-English Dictionary

n. [tam-asun] 1 Darkness; kiṃ vā'bhaviṣyadaruṇastamasāṃ vibhettā taṃ cetsa- hasrakiraṇo dhuri nākariṣyat Ś. 7. 4; V. 1. 7; Me. 37.

2 The gloom or darkness of hell; Ms. 4. 242.

3 Mental darkness, illusion, error; munisutā- praṇayasmṛtirodhinā mama ca muktamidaṃ tamasā manaḥ Ś. 6. 7.

4 (In Sān. phil.) Darkness or ignorance, as one of the three qualities or constituents of every thing in nature (the other two...
